
Nevrotic Explosion
Biography
Nevrotic Eplosion formed in 1998 on the ashes of NCA (punk rock) and Melmor (celtic punk) and released a first self-produced demo in 1999. The following year, the band released the EP Boo Yaa K. Cha from Mass Productions, then their first full album in 2001, Project 06 , still on the same label. Album that will allow them to tour throughout France and Europe.
Line-up change and new label (Enragés Prod), Nevrotic Explosion sign came back in 2004 with a new line-up and label, Enragés Prod ( Tagada Jones ). The World allows the band to be recognized thanks to an engaged punk-rock tinted with reggae touches, sung mainly in English but allowing some incursions in French. A tour through France, Belgium, Switzerland, Germany and the Netherlands will follow this release.
Job, the Dutch drummer of Right 4 Life joins the band in the course of 2006, year that will see the release of Smiles, Tears & Disillusions (recorded at the Loko Studio) via their association, Hive Of Activity.
2008, new bass player (Goose, member or ex-member of Butter Beans, Footnailsuckers, Thrashington DC) and new album: Chess Et Mat. The album was released in April 2008 by Enragé Prod and has numerous entries ( Tagada Jones , Burning Heads , Mass Murderers ).
